and heres is a simple explanation of why sometimes you show as no.1 and then are told you aren't number 1, it like when a guy like me goes home, I give an estimated time I will take a load, but while I am at home I check the load board , if I see a really cherry load, I commit to it and because of unload time I become number 1 and take it from you. you also have the opportunity to do the same thing when you are at home.
I also use my board position to my advantage , like if you are at number 10, that load that pays 2.70 a mile , no tarp and 5,000 pounds has snowball chance of getting to you even at number 10, however the 10,000 pound load with a 4 foot tarp paying 2.40 will be there for the taking simply because of the 4 foot tarp.
I get many loads booked ahead when I am 25 to 35 on the list simply because of 3 factors, tarp- haz-mat- or new jersey and up, while I try to get the real cherry loads, I also am commiting to other loads also, you do realize you can commit to more than one load til you get accepted on one do you not??Flightline and Battle Born Thank this. -
